Skip to content

Commit

Permalink
Tuning string fix for all gp versions
Browse files Browse the repository at this point in the history
  • Loading branch information
mikekirin committed Jul 10, 2023
1 parent c543239 commit 57b1acc
Show file tree
Hide file tree
Showing 2 changed files with 4 additions and 4 deletions.
4 changes: 2 additions & 2 deletions src/importexport/guitarpro/internal/importgtp-gp4.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-735,8 +735,8 @@ bool GuitarPro4::read(IODevice* io)
for (int k = 0; k < strings; ++k) {
tuning2[strings - k - 1] = tuning[k];
}
StringData stringData(frets, strings, &tuning2[0]);
createTuningString(strings, &tuning2[0]);
bool useFlats = createTuningString(strings, &tuning2[0]);
StringData stringData(frets, strings, &tuning2[0], useFlats);
Part* part = score->staff(i)->part();
Instrument* instr = part->instrument();
instr->setStringData(stringData);
Expand Down
4 changes: 2 additions & 2 deletions src/importexport/guitarpro/internal/importgtp.cpp
Original file line number Diff line number Diff line change
Expand Up @@ -2353,14 +2353,14 @@ bool GuitarPro3::read(IODevice* io)
for (int k = 0; k < strings; ++k) {
tuning2[strings - k - 1] = tuning[k];
}
StringData stringData(frets, strings, &tuning2[0]);
bool useFlats = createTuningString(strings, &tuning2[0]);
StringData stringData(frets, strings, &tuning2[0], useFlats);
Part* part = score->staff(i)->part();
Instrument* instr = part->instrument();
instr->setStringData(stringData);
instr->setSingleNoteDynamics(false);
part->setPartName(name);
part->setPlainLongName(name);
createTuningString(strings, &tuning2[0]);
//
// determine clef
//
Expand Down

0 comments on commit 57b1acc

Please sign in to comment.